Durable Materials That Make a Difference
Forged Steel
Forged steel is strong and reliable. It is used in track chains, idlers, and rollers. This material resists bending and cracking under heavy loads. Contractors who upgrade to forged steel parts see less downtime and fewer repairs. Your machine stays on track longer.
High-Manganese Steel
High-manganese steel is ideal for track shoes and sprockets. It hardens with use. This self-hardening property makes it perfect for abrasive surfaces. Operators report that high-manganese steel parts last much longer on rocky, uneven ground.
Heat-Treated Steel
Heat-treated steel undergoes special processing. This process increases hardness and reduces wear. It is common in rollers and track chains. The extra toughness of heat-treated steel means parts stay in service longer, even under extreme conditions.
Bronze Bushings
Bronze bushings are used in many undercarriage components. They reduce friction and protect metal parts from direct contact. This added lubrication minimizes wear and extends the life of your equipment. Bronze bushings help keep your undercarriage running smoothly.
Sealed and Lubricated Components
Sealed and pre-lubricated parts are essential. They prevent dirt and debris from entering the system. This extra protection reduces wear and saves you on maintenance costs. Fewer repairs mean more time working and less downtime.
